What Are Local Search Volume Metrics?
Local search volume metrics refer to data that shows how often people search for specific keywords or phrases within a geographic area. These metrics help businesses identify popular search terms related to their products or services, allowing them to tailor their marketing efforts accordingly.
Why Are They Important?
By analyzing local search volume metrics, businesses can:
- Discover high-demand keywords in their area
- Optimize their website content for relevant searches
- Identify opportunities to outrank competitors
- Improve their local visibility on search engines
How to Use Local Search Volume Data Effectively
To leverage local search volume metrics, follow these steps:
- Research Keywords: Use tools like Google Keyword Planner or SEMrush to find keywords with high local search volume.
- Analyze Competitors: See what keywords your competitors are ranking for and identify gaps.
- Optimize Content: Incorporate high-volume keywords into your website, Google My Business profile, and local listings.
- Monitor Trends: Regularly review search data to stay ahead of changing consumer interests.
